| Popis: | Introduction. Maize stubble plays a fundamental role in the productive dynamics of the Frailesca region, Chiapas, Mexico, by linking agricultural and livestock agroecosystems and ensuring the subsistence of producers during drought periods. Objective. To characterize and typify the stubble-based agroecosystem of the Frailesca region, based on the seasonality of the dry period, the maize production cycle, and the different uses of stubble. Materials and methods. Semi-structured interviews were conducted, and production records were collected from sixty producers between January and December 2023 in the municipalities of Villa Corzo, Villaflores, and La Concordia in the Frailesca region, Chiapas, Mexico, using snowball sampling. For the characterization, variables related to context, area, land tenure, and the stubble, maize, and livestock agroecosystems were included. Typological variants of seasonality and systemic management were determined. Groups were defined through factorial and cluster analyses, and the association between typologies was assessed through correspondence factorial analysis. Results. The seasonality typology grouped producers into three categories: (1) those who perceive the maize cycle as late and short; (2) those who perceive it as early and long; and (3) those who perceive the dry period as late and short. In all groups, stubble perception was similar. Regarding management practices, three groups were identified: (1) livestock farmers with access to technology; (2) livestock farmers with limited resources; and (3) maize farmers who commercialize stubble. Conclusions. The stubble-based agroecosystem is organized into three temporal dimensions that influence management strategies. Differentiated management forms were identified, which present distinct adaptations according to access to resources and demonstrate the relevance of seasonality for sustainability. |
